  • Publication number: 20020144159
    Abstract: A HomePNA device with the function of transmitting power over a network wire, which connects to another HomePNA device via the network wire and transmits power using a non-data signal line in the communications protocol. The HomePNA device contains a first and second network wire connection ports for network wire terminals to plug in so as to receive and transmit data signals according to the communications protocol and to receive or transmit power provided via the non-data signal line; a power input port, which receives the external power provided through the power terminal and has a switch; and a plurality of sets of phone line connection ports for connecting data transmitting phone lines to the computer host. When the power input terminal is plugged with a power terminal, the switch is inactive and connects the non-data signal line of the first network connection port to the non-data signal line of the second network connection port and an internal control circuit.

  • Patent number: 5259344
    Abstract: An intermittent fuel-injection method for two-stroke engine, which is done by means of an injection nozzle mounted under a cylinder head or on cylinder wall so as to have fuel directly injected into a cylinder to mix the air inside the cylinder into a homogeneous mixture; a controller is used for controlling the fuel-injection timing and quantity; the controller determines the injection timing and quantity in accordance with the engine intake air flow quantity and engine rpm; under idle running or low-load running condition, an intermittent fuel-injection control method is used so as to enable an engine to perform one, two, three, four or five scavenging and exhaust cycles after one fuel-injection cycle in order to obtain a steady and high combustion efficiency.
